Core Responsibilities

  1. Advanced Instructional Delivery: Teaching A-Level Psychology covering core domains such as Social Influence Memory Attachment and Psychopathology.

  2. Research Methods Mastery: Equipping students with the tools to design conduct and analyse psychological research focusing on both quantitative and qualitative data.

  3. Biopsychology Integration: Explaining the biological underpinnings of behaviour including the structure of the nervous system and the impact of neurochemistry on mental health.

  4. Critical Evaluation: Training students to think like a psychologist by evaluating the validity and reliability of famous studies from Milgrams obedience to Loftuss eyewitness testimony.

  5. Exam Excellence: Implementing rigorous assessment cycles and providing detailed feedback on 16-mark essay structures and application-based questions.
